Abstract :
In this work, we analyze the characteristics of the multi-layer ARROW waveguides. The method used is the transfer matrix method. The dependence of the effective index and the attenuation on the waveguide parameters such as number of cladding, contrast of cladding indices, width of the core, and the wavelength has been investigated. The results of our simulation show that the higher the contrast of cladding indices and the lower is the number of cladding necessary to have low loss operation.
